About Heaton Eye Associates:
Heaton Eye Associates is an established, independent, integrated eye care organization serving East Texas. For more than 40 years, our team has provided comprehensive eye care across locations in Tyler, Longview, Athens, and Gun Barrel City. Our multidisciplinary team spans cataract and refractive surgery, glaucoma, pediatric ophthalmology and strabismus, oculoplastics, comprehensive ophthalmology, optometry, dry eye, and optical services.

Why Tyler, Texas:
In separate studies, USA TODAY Homefront ranked Tyler No. 1 among 52 Texas cities for people considering a move and No. 1 nationally for retirees among 329 U.S. cities.
Tyler offers the professional depth of a regional medical center with a pace that leaves room for life outside medicine. The community is home to The University of Texas at Tyler and East Texas' first medical school. Residents enjoy lakes, trails, golf, the Tyler Rose Garden, Caldwell Zoo, performing arts, local restaurants, and convenient access to the Dallas-Fort Worth area. It is a community large enough to offer excellent amenities and healthcare resources, yet connected enough to feel like home.
